Walawali Population - Raigarh, Maharashtra

Walawali is a medium size village located in Alibag Taluka of Raigarh district, Maharashtra with total 257 families residing. The Walawali village has population of 1018 of which 516 are males while 502 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Walawali village population of children with age 0-6 is 96 which makes up 9.43 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Walawali village is 973 which is higher than Maharashtra state average of 929. Child Sex Ratio for the Walawali as per census is 882, lower than Maharashtra average of 894.

Walawali village has lower literacy rate compared to Maharashtra. In 2011, literacy rate of Walawali village was 70.28 % compared to 82.34 % of Maharashtra. In Walawali Male literacy stands at 79.14 % while female literacy rate was 61.27 %.

Caste Factor

In Walawali village, most of the village population is from Schedule Tribe (ST). Schedule Tribe (ST) constitutes 52.95 % of total population in Walawali village. There is no population of Schedule Caste (SC) in Walawali village of Raigarh.

Work Profile

In Walawali village out of total population, 642 were engaged in work activities. 58.26 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 41.74 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 642 workers engaged in Main Work, 31 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 101 were Agricultural labourer.
